With the 2016 KCLR McCalmont Cup Final taking place this Saturday in the city, we caught up with Thomastown United captain Andy Kavanagh to see how his side are set for this weekend’s showdown.

Thomastown suffered defeat at the hands of Evergreen only last weekend in the Leinster Junior Cup Semi-Final on the all-weather pitch, and while a neutral venue may balance out the odds (Evergreen play on an all-weather pitch at home), Kavanagh is still expecting a tough challenge.

“Any time you play Evergreen you expect a tough game. They’re a top side in fairness, they have huge strength in depth so we’re just expecting a tough game. We’re hoping that we can overcome [the defeat] and push on, get a different result this Saturday.

“The good thing about us, over the last few years especially, is that we never give up. We always fight to the end.”

The 2016 KCLR McCalmont Cup Final kicks off at 6pm at Derdimus Park, Kilkenny this Saturday 21 May. Check out video interviews too with Tom Mullins (KDL), Packie Holden (Evergreen), Stephen Walsh (Thomastown) and Jamie Owens (Evergreen).
